When it comes to being a private landlord or property developer, the saying that progress is man’s ability to complicate simplicity has never been truer, especially as successive administrations of all hues have sought to vilify and punish the private rental sector.

With that in mind, the 1936 landmark judgement wherein Lord Justice Tomlin – IRC v Duke of Westminster (1936) ruled that, “Every man is entitled if he can to order his affairs so that the tax attaching under the appropriate Acts is less than it otherwise would be. If he succeeds in ordering them so as to secure this result, then, however unappreciative the Commissioners of Inland Revenue or his fellow taxpayers may be of his ingenuity, he cannot be compelled to pay an increased tax.”, has never been more relevant as it is today.
